There are several different solutions available when it comes to cleaning dirty grout on floor tiles. Some of these include vinegar, Hydrogen peroxide, and Baking soda. You should always test a cleaner on a small, inconspicuous area first to ensure that it won’t damage your tiles.

Dish soap

A homemade cleaning solution can be prepared by mixing equal parts of water and dish soap. You can use a spray bottle, a bucket, or a one-gallon container. Pour the cleaning solution along the grout lines and allow it to sit for at least five minutes.

A dish soap solution will remove dirt from most types of floor tiles. It is recommended not to use vinegar as it can etch the surface. It is better to use a pH-neutral solution to clean the grout. You can also use castile soap, which breaks down particles and doesn’t harm the surface.

Another natural cleaning solution is hydrogen peroxide. This solution works to remove tough stains without damaging the grout. Another option is baking soda, which acts as a natural abrasive. This ingredient will also remove dirt and grease. However, you should remember that hydrogen peroxide will bleach the grout, and it may not be suitable for colored tiles.

A baking soda paste will also work well on tile floors. Mix it with a little water and allow it to sit on the tile surface for about ten to fifteen minutes. Then, use a sponge or cloth to rinse the tiles and wipe off any excess cleaner.

Avoiding scrubbers

The best way to clean dirty grout on floor tiles is to avoid using scrubbers. Scrubbers have harsh chemicals that can damage grout. Instead, try to use a grout brush and a suitable grout cleaner. Grout brushes are available in a variety of sizes, from long-handled to handheld. You can use any type of grout cleaner, from household cleaners to commercial brands, but you can also make your own solution.

Grout is a porous material that is highly susceptible to bacteria and other contaminants. If left untreated, grout can turn black and become a health hazard. While cleaning grout, wear protective clothing and open windows. Before starting the cleaning process, read all safety instructions.

Use an alkaline cleaning solution to remove dirt. A paste of baking soda and water will effectively remove dirt from grout. This solution will work for any color of grout. Make sure not to use vinegar as it can cause damage to natural stones. If using vinegar, you should use it sparingly and use water instead.

Another effective way to remove dirty grout is to use oxygen bleach. This solution is not only powerful, but is eco-friendly too. If you are using this solution to remove stained grout, test the mixture first. You can apply it directly on the floor using a nylon brush, or you can dip a scrubber into the bleach solution and scrub the grout with it.
